Output 8b3e939d89b1da04b342f63b81ade984cd3ecdbb1c52eae96d3b6d68a10bc71e:1

value
1343082
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43329eb19245fab486612d4426a5203ae7c45f95 OP_EQUAL
address
37pKqXc7hAg6FsVdYLoihVYDU7RvM3ViU1
transaction
8b3e939d89b1da04b342f63b81ade984cd3ecdbb1c52eae96d3b6d68a10bc71e
spent
true